Internet Control Message Protocol (ICMP)

Introduction to ICMP:

  • The Internet Control Message Protocol (ICMP) is a vital protocol in computer networks used to send error and control messages between devices.

  • ICMP is an integral part of the Internet Protocol (IP) suite and is used for diagnostic and troubleshooting purposes.

Key Concepts:

  1. Message Types:

    • ICMP defines various message types, including echo request/reply (ping), destination unreachable, time exceeded, parameter problem, and redirect messages.

    • Each message type serves a specific purpose, such as verifying network connectivity, notifying of unreachable destinations, or diagnosing routing issues.

  2. Ping (Echo Request/Reply):

    • Ping is one of the most common uses of ICMP and is used to test network connectivity between devices.

    • A device sends an ICMP echo request packet to another device, and if the destination device is reachable, it responds with an ICMP echo reply packet.

  3. Traceroute:

    • Traceroute is a diagnostic tool that uses ICMP to trace the path of packets through a network.

    • It sends ICMP echo request packets with increasing TTL (time to live) values, causing routers along the path to respond with ICMP time exceeded packets.

    • By analyzing the responses, traceroute can determine the route taken by packets from the source to the destination.

  4. Error Handling:

    • ICMP is used to notify devices of errors encountered during packet transmission, such as destination unreachable, fragmentation needed, time exceeded, and parameter problem errors.

    • These error messages help identify and diagnose network issues, allowing for timely resolution.

Examples and Applications:

  • Ping is commonly used by network administrators to verify network connectivity and measure round-trip latency between devices.

  • Traceroute is used to troubleshoot network routing issues and identify the path taken by packets through the internet.
